Output ec85a22c7dbb0e4ae6aa3cd04baf254b7712e990cd64b24db1b3ae6ac5a9e5fd:0

value
702893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 345f83c10fc091bbfd34fc86e624ec6394fb1413 OP_EQUAL
address
36TwUzcg3ompbt23xYX1kdabbMJL8GBDmh
transaction
ec85a22c7dbb0e4ae6aa3cd04baf254b7712e990cd64b24db1b3ae6ac5a9e5fd
spent
true